Fexofenadine is a second-generation (atypical) antihistamine medication. It is the primary active metabolite of the older drug, terfenadine. Fexofenadine works by selectively blocking H1 histamine receptors, which prevents the chemical messenger histamine from causing the symptoms of an allergic reaction. Its key advantage is that it is non-sedating, as it does not readily cross the blood-brain barrier. It is a major, high-volume active pharmaceutical ingredient (API) for the treatment of common allergic conditions and is widely available over-the-counter in many countries.
 

Applications of Fexofenadine

Fexofenadine is manufactured as an API for formulation into oral tablets, often as its hydrochloride salt. Its applications are focused on the symptomatic relief of allergies.

  • Allergic Rhinitis (Hay Fever): It is widely used as a medication for the relief of symptoms associated with seasonal and perennial allergic rhinitis, including sneezing, runny nose, and itchy, watery eyes.
  • Chronic Idiopathic Urticaria (Hives): It is also indicated for the treatment of uncomplicated skin manifestations of chronic idiopathic urticaria (chronic hives), helping to reduce itching and the number of wheals.

Feedstock and Raw Material Dynamics for Fexofenadine Manufacturing

The production cost analysis for Fexofenadine is based on a complex, multi-step, convergent chemical synthesis. This involves manufacturing key advanced intermediates separately and then coupling them together.

  • Aromatic Precursors: The synthesis of the complex intermediates starts from various aromatic building blocks, which can include derivatives of benzene, phenol, or other related structures.
  • Piperidine Derivative (4-PPBP): A key intermediate is a substituted piperidine, such as the Piperidine Derivative (4-PPBP), which forms the central ring of the final molecule.
  • Acid Intermediates: Other key building blocks are various substituted aromatic acids, such as Phloretic Acid or 4-hydroxyphenylacetic Acid derivatives, which are used to construct the side chains of the molecule.
  • Coupling and Hydrolysis Reagents: The synthesis requires bases (like potassium carbonate) to facilitate the coupling (alkylation) reaction between the main intermediates. The final step of the synthesis is the hydrolysis of an ester to a carboxylic acid, which generally uses a base like sodium hydroxide.
  • Solvents: The process requires various common industrial solvents for the reactions and for the final crystallisation and purification steps.
     

Market Drivers for Fexofenadine

The demand for Fexofenadine is driven by the high global prevalence of allergic conditions and its strong consumer recognition as a safe, effective, and non-drowsy option.

  • High Prevalence of Allergic Conditions: The primary driver of the Fexofenadine market is the very large and growing global population suffering from allergic rhinitis (hay fever). This is a common chronic condition in many parts of the world, ensuring a massive and sustained demand for effective treatments.
  • Key Advantage: Non-Sedating Profile: The most significant market driver is its classification as a second-generation, non-sedating antihistamine. Unlike older, first-generation drugs, it does not cause drowsiness, making it a preferred choice for individuals who need to remain alert for work, school, or driving.
  • Over-the-Counter (OTC) Availability: In many major markets, including the United States, Fexofenadine has been switched from a prescription-only drug to an over-the-counter product. This move vastly increased its accessibility, brand recognition, and market volume.
  • Generic Availability and Low Cost: The expiration of its patents has led to the launch of numerous low-cost generic versions. This has made it a highly affordable and widely available option for consumers and healthcare systems.
     

CAPEX and OPEX in Fexofenadine Manufacturing

The Fexofenadine manufacturing plant cost reflects the high investment required for a modern, cGMP-compliant facility capable of performing complex, multi-step organic synthesis.
 

CAPEX (Capital Expenditure)

The initial investment cost for a fexofenadine API plant is significant. The Fexofenadine plant capital cost includes:

  • Land and Site Preparation: A suitable industrial site zoned for cGMP pharmaceutical chemical production.
  • Building and Infrastructure (cGMP Compliant): Validated cGMP production blocks designed for a long and complex synthesis train with multiple intermediate stages.
  • Chemical Reactors: A large series of versatile, multi-purpose glass-lined or stainless-steel reactors.
  • Purification and Isolation Equipment: A major investment cost is the purification train, which includes large-scale industrial crystallisation vessels, centrifuges, and controlled-environment vacuum dryers. Chromatography systems may also be required.
  • Utilities and Support Systems: Installation of cGMP HVAC systems, a high-purity/purified water generation plant, and extensive solvent recovery units.
     

OPEX (Operating Expenses)

Operating expenses for Fexofenadine are driven by the cumulative cost of its many raw materials and the quality control, along with the analytical testing required.

  • Raw Material Costs: The largest component of OPEX is the aggregate cost of the numerous raw materials and advanced intermediates required for the lengthy synthesis, including the Phloretic Acid and 4-PPBP precursors.
  • Quality Control and Regulatory Compliance: Extremely high recurring costs for the extensive analytical testing (e.g., HPLC, NMR) required at each intermediate stage to control the process and ensure the final API is free from any impurities. This is a primary factor in the cash cost of production.
  • Energy Costs: Standard energy consumption for heating, cooling, agitation, and purification processes over the course of the long synthesis.
  • Labour Costs: A highly skilled workforce of organic chemists and chemical engineers with expertise in complex, multi-step cGMP API manufacturing is required.
  • Fixed Costs: It comprises the costs involved in the high depreciation and amortisation of the chemical plant and equipment, property taxes, and insurance.

Properties of Fexofenadine

Fexofenadine is a synthetic pharmaceutical agent. It is a zwitterionic carboxylic acid. It is often formulated as its hydrochloride salt. The properties listed below are for the Fexofenadine free base.
 

Physical Properties

  • Appearance: A white to off-white, crystalline powder.
  • Odour: Odourless.
  • Molecular Formula: C32H39NO4
  • Molar Mass: 501.66 g/mol
  • Melting Point: Its melting point is approximately 219 to 221 degree Celsius.
  • Boiling Point: Not applicable, as it decomposes at high temperatures.
  • Density: Its density is approximately 1.2 g/cm³
  • Flash Point: Not applicable, as it is a non-flammable solid.
     

Chemical Properties

  • Solubility: It is practically insoluble in water. The hydrochloride salt is slightly soluble in water.
  • Structure: Fexofenadine is a complex molecule featuring a central piperidine ring. One side is attached to a butyl-phenyl-dimethyl-acetic acid group. The other side is attached to a diphenylmethanol group.
  • Acidity/Basicity (pKa): It is a zwitterionic molecule. It has a basic tertiary amine group on the piperidine ring (pKa ≈ 9.5) and an acidic carboxylic acid group (pKa ≈ 4.2).
  • Stability: The solid is stable under normal ambient storage conditions.
  • Mechanism of Action: This is its key chemical and biological property. Fexofenadine is a selective peripheral H1 receptor antagonist. Its chemical structure, particularly its zwitterionic nature at physiological pH, prevents it from easily crossing the blood-brain barrier. This selectivity is the reason it does not cause sedation or drowsiness, which is the major side effect of first-generation antihistamines.
